Global Ocean Link introduces piggyback transportation in international traffic

We’re pleased to announce that our company Global Ocean Link in partnership with Ukrainian Railways has started organizing a new intermodal service – TOFC (piggyback) transportation in international traffic.

The first trucks were delivered in test mode on the route Kaunas (Lithuania) – Kyiv (Ukraine) with unloading in Obukhiv. Soon, a regular train of 36 cars will be launched on a permanent basis on the routes Gdansk (Poland) – Kyiv (Ukraine) and Kaunas (Lithuania) – Kyiv (Ukraine). We’re also already working on the organization of contrailer transportation in export.

Given the current situation on the Polish-Ukrainian border, where as of Monday, November 20, the queue of Ukrainian trucks has grown to 2,900 cars, and the capacity was few trucks per hour, this type of transportation, which is the transportation of trucks, trailers, and semi-trailers, is another alternative that will help save time and money to both the shipper and the consignee.
